We understand that the subject WTP has made no significant changes to treatment-systems or treatment processes since last renewal. Note that this facility is not currently eligible for General Permit NCG590000 (NCG59)because the Neuse River Basin Permitting Strategy requires specific monitoring not possible under the General Permit, namely Total Nitrogen(TN) and Total Phosphorus (TP). Changes to Your Previous Permit: 1. discontinued monitoring for Total Iron and Total Manganese [no longer parameters of concern for this permit. 2. updated your site-vicinity map, your facility description(see Supplement to Permit Cover Sheet), and your eDMR text. 3. added regulatory citations to each permit Section for your information. AQUA North Carolina, Inc. is hereby authorized to: 1. Continue to operate a wastewater treatment system using greensand filter technology in support of potable water production at 0.018 MGD [single wellhead], generating backwash discharge averaging 0.002 MGD utilizing • production groundwater well(s) • raw water detention tank • caustic [pH control] • three(3) greensand filters • phosphate additive • chlorination/dechlorination (cal si 1m hiosulphate) • potable water to storage tank for distt ibb t on,on • wastewater backwash stor ge tank [5,000 gal]N • wastewaters to �na_l andbe�\filter V • discharge line to effluent samplee point'and outfall; ------ \\\Z L--- . \\ these facilities located-at the`N ttingham Forest WTP�,off Crowder Road, south of Lake Benson, in Wale County, and �� 2. discharge from said treatment orks via Outfall 001, at the location specified on the attached map, into Neal Branch [Stream Segment 27-43-(10)], a waterbody currently classified C;NSW within subbasin 03-04-02 [HUC: 03020201] of the Neuse River Basin. The Permittee shall submit discharge monitoring reports electronically using the Division's eDMR system program[see A. (2.)]. 2. Daily flow estimates are determined by the number and duration of backwash/rinse events. 3. The Division shall consider compliant all effluent TRC values reported below 50 µg/L.However,the Permittee shall continue to record and submit all values reported by North Carolina-certified test methods (including field certified), even if these values fall below 50 µg/L. 4. For a given wastewater sample,TN=(NO2-N+NO3-N)+TKN,where TN is Total Nitrogen, (NO2-N+ NO3-N)is Nitrite/Nitrate Nitrogen, and TKN is Total Kjeldahl Nitrogen. Conditions: All samples shall accurately represent the physical and/or chemical character of the discharge event.The Permittee shall discharge no floating solids or foam visible in other than trace amounts. How to Request\aMaiver from Electronic Reporting The permittee may seek a temporar�} electronic reporting waiver from the Division. To obtain an electronic reporting waive, a permittee muss first submit an electronic reporting waiver request to the Division. Requests for temporary)electronic reporting waivers must be submitted in writing to the Division for written approval at,least sixty(60) days prior to the date the facility would be required under this permit to begin submitting monitoring data and reports. The duration of a temporary waiver shall not exceed 5 years and shall thereupon expire. At such time,monitoring data and reports shall be submitted electronically to the Division unless the permittee re-applies for and is granted a new temporary electronic reporting waiver by the Division. Approved electronic reporting waivers are not transferrable. Only permittees with an approved reporting waiver request may submit monitoring data and reports on paper to the Division for the period that the approved reporting waiver request is effective.
